My spam filter was added just a few days ago -- it basically renames the 'name' field to 'pumpkin', and adds a second name field with 'style="display: none"' and 'name="name"' as its attributes. The spam fills out the wrong field and it catches it. I have filters set up for things like 'a href' and stuff like that, too.
